About 59 David Street

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

59 David Street is a three-bedroom semi-detached house in Kirkby-In-Ashfield, Nottingham, Nottingham (NG17 7JX). It has a recorded floor area of 81 m² (around 872 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band A. Tenure is freehold. The latest certificate (January 2021) shows a D (score 68),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. When first surveyed in June 2011 the rating was E,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, wall efficiency went from Very Poor to Good and lighting went from Good to Very Good.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 83), a 2-band jump.

Across 1996–2021, sale prices on this property compounded at 10.6%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£175,000 is 28.7% above the 2021 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£156/sq ft) was about 79.1%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Sold September 2021 for £136,000.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end.
